9.12字节笔试第四题

我的思路是维护一个有序数组low,如果x(i)+sum(low)大于等于0就用二分查找将x(i)并入low,否则判断x(i)是否大于low中最小的数,是则用二分查找将x(i)并入low,并删除low第一个元素(即最小的那个)。最后返会low的长度。我感觉我的思路没问题啊,但是就是0%,自测n个用例和题目用例都没问题,不晓得哪里出错了#字节笔试##字节跳动##笔试题目#
全部评论
第四题  (大概是这样, 现撸的 可能有bug
1 回复 分享
发布于 2021-09-12 12:50
再怎么暴力解法也是0,不知道这个样例是怎么设置的
1 回复 分享
发布于 2021-09-12 12:02
那个大佬能解释下,先排序之后在从后往前加,如果未负数就退出,思路那错了,也可能是我题读错了😂
点赞 回复 分享
发布于 2021-09-12 15:15
选的时候要保证 选的所有数的和 >= 0
点赞 回复 分享
发布于 2021-09-12 12:06
我也一直是0,自测了好久又都没问题
点赞 回复 分享
发布于 2021-09-12 12:04

相关推荐

FOX2003:还没学后端框架吧,看你第一个项目用的mockjs。第一个项目太老而且可能是从github上扒的(我的课设就是这个),第二个主要依靠AI的能力,而且前端项目找前端实习的话,留个github地址好点,主要还是前端要求越来越高了。另外,去***看看,符合就投,boss投的多,HR工作量就大,没功夫多聊
点赞 评论 收藏
分享
评论
点赞
2
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务